Motorhead:
Handle when correctly adjusted SHOULD NOT touch the stock .....  Loosen the small allen screw in back of handle, move handle where you want it and retighten screw.

as too trigger ... only faint click maybe the safety is not fully into the fire position or trigger blade maybe dragging on the stock where it passes threw into the guard area ?
